Пытаюсь перенести данные из phone.csv в mysql, данные не переносятся и в логах пишет: PHP Notice: Undefined offset:
Срипт php:
$FILE_OPEN = fopen("/var/www/htdocs/files/phones/phone.csv", "r");
while (! feof($FILE_OPEN)){
$LINE = fgets($FILE_OPEN, 4096);
$ARRAY = explode(";", $LINE);
mysql_query("INSERT INTO phonebook (FIO,telephone,dolzhnost,PODR) VALUES('$ARRAY[0]', '$ARRAY[1]', '$ARRAY[2], '$ARRAY[3]')");
}
Таблица mysql:
+------------+----------+------+-----+---------+----------------+
| Field | Type | Null | Key | Default | Extra |
+------------+----------+------+-----+---------+----------------+
| id_phone | int(11) | NO | PRI | NULL | auto_increment |
| dolzhnost | tinytext | YES | | NULL | |
| FIO | tinytext | YES | | NULL | |
| PODR | tinytext | YES | | NULL | |
| ChSV | tinytext | YES | | NULL | |
| telephone | tinytext | YES | | NULL | |
| statususer | int(11) | YES | | NULL | |
| dopolnenie | tinytext | YES | | NULL | |
+------------+----------+------+-----+---------+----------------+
При том если вывести в скрипте echo($ARRAY[0]), echo($ARRAY[1]), echo($ARRAY[2]), echo($ARRAY[3]) он эти данные покажет, то есть они попадают в массив.
Подскажите куда копать. :(
Ответ на:
комментарий
от splinter
Ответ на:
комментарий
от Anoxemian
Ответ на:
комментарий
от splinter
Ответ на:
комментарий
от Frakhtan-teh
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.
Похожие темы
- Форум [insert]Mysql, не пойму проблемы. (2010)
- Форум Синтаксис запросов MySQL. Строки в WHERE. (2014)
- Форум mysql vs pgsql (2002)
- Форум [наблюдение] bash vs ELF (2007)
- Форум Внесение данных из формы в базу perl dbi (2017)
- Форум Названия для размеров часто используемых буферов (2024)
- Форум Запрос INSERT, выполненный из PHP вставляет не все заданные поля, а из консоли - все. (2016)
- Форум mysql импорт (2014)
- Форум mysql импорт базы (2007)
- Форум Импорт базы данных MySQL (2013)